JONES v. SUMO CONTAINER STATION, INC.


186 A.D.2d 539 (1992)

Arthur Jones, Plaintiff, v. Sumo Container Station, Inc., Defendant, and Second Third-Party Plaintiff-Appellant, et al., Defendants. Brooklyn Union Gas Company, Second Third-Party Defendant-Respondent. (And Other Titles.)

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of the State of New York, Second Department.

October 5, 1992


Ordered that the order is affirmed insofar as appealed from, with costs.

The plaintiff Arthur Jones was injured in an explosion that occurred while he was welding a manhole cover at premises owned by the defendant Sumo Container Station, Inc. (hereinafter Sumo). The plaintiff asserted that the explosion occurred because Sumo failed to warn him that the manhole contained combustible material.
